A Graduate Certificate in Environmental Chemistry Research and Development provides specialized training in advanced analytical techniques and environmental remediation strategies. The program equips graduates with the skills needed to address critical environmental challenges, fostering innovation in sustainable solutions.
Learning outcomes typically include proficiency in advanced instrumental analysis (such as chromatography and mass spectrometry), environmental modeling, and risk assessment. Students develop strong research skills, including experimental design, data analysis, and scientific communication, essential for environmental chemistry careers.
The duration of a Graduate Certificate in Environmental Chemistry Research and Development varies, usually ranging from one to two academic years depending on the institution and the student's course load. Many programs offer flexible online learning options for working professionals.
This certificate program holds significant industry relevance, preparing graduates for roles in environmental consulting, regulatory agencies, and research institutions. Graduates contribute to pollution control, environmental monitoring, and the development of cleaner technologies, impacting areas such as water quality, air pollution, and waste management. Expertise in green chemistry and sustainable practices is a key outcome.
The program’s focus on research and development positions graduates to contribute meaningfully to cutting-edge advancements in environmental science and engineering, making them highly sought-after professionals in a rapidly evolving field. Job opportunities span both the public and private sectors, offering diverse career pathways.

A Graduate Certificate in Environmental Chemistry Research and Development is increasingly significant in today's UK market. The UK government's commitment to net-zero targets fuels high demand for professionals skilled in environmental remediation and sustainable chemistry. According to recent studies, the environmental sector in the UK is projected to grow by 15% by 2025, creating numerous opportunities for graduates with specialized skills in this area. This growth is largely driven by stringent environmental regulations and increasing public awareness of environmental issues. The demand for professionals skilled in environmental monitoring, pollution control, and sustainable materials development is surging.
